Microsystem: direct experiences in small settings (school) Mesosystem: interrelations between microsystems (parents on school board) Exosystem: settings that indirectly affect children through microsystems (child"s parent gets fired) Macrosystem: aspects of society in which a child lives (economics/culture) Time framework within which everything that happens in the other systems occurs.
